All, Installed leap 42.2 with the nvidia drivers. Upon install of the drivers, I lost backlight control (which was by manually updating the nouveau provided /sys/class/backlight/nv_backlight/brightness interface). With the nvidia driver installed, /sys/class/backlight/acpi_video0 remains, but doesn't provide backlight control (I don't expect it to). With the same setup on arch, we generally use either the nvidia_bl or nvidiabl 3rd party packages[1] to provide a /sys/class/backlight/nvidia_backlight interface that then works as the nouveau provided interface (nv_backlight) did. The only difference I'm seeing with opensuse, is the values in acpi_video0/brightness no longer change when using my laptop hotkeys, ctrl+F9 (lower) and crtl+F10(raise). (on arch, I simply used inotifywait to watch for changes on acpi_video0/brightness and then scaled the values and updated nvidia_backlight/brightness to provide backlight control via the hotkeys) Does anyone know of a buildservice package to control the backlight on laptops with the nvidia driver installed?
